By the way, that Ghanian player who waved the Israeli flag plays in Tel Aviv and was waving the Israeli flag to show love for his Israeli fans and club mates. The Ghanese football association apologized on his behalf..
|
Quote:
"Ghana Football Association officials have apologised after Hapoel Tel Aviv defender John Paintsil waved an Israeli flag to celebrate the World Cup win over the Czech Republic.
Spokesman Randy Abbey said Paintsil wanted to thank the people who had travelled to support him.
Abbey added: 'He is unaware of international politics. We apologise to anybody who was offended.
'We promise that it will never happen again.
'He did not act out of malice for the Arab people or in support of Israel. He was naive...we don't need to punish him.
'We are not in support or against Israel or the Arab nations. We are here to do football, we are not here to do politics.'"
